Analyze how to build a website in golang
With the development of the Internet, websites have become the main platform for people to obtain information, transmit information and exchange ideas. Therefore, it is natural that more and more people begin to learn and use various technologies to build websites. Among them, golang has become a very popular language nowadays. In this article, we will discuss how to create a website in golang.
- Learn basic syntax and concepts
Before starting to create a website, we first need to learn the basic syntax and concepts of golang. These contents include variables, functions, conditional statements, loop statements, structures, interfaces, etc., which provide the basis for our subsequent writing. At the same time, we also need to learn golang network programming related concepts, such as TCP/IP protocol, HTTP protocol, Socket programming, etc.
- Choose a suitable framework
After learning the basic syntax and concepts, we need to choose a suitable framework to build our website. There are many excellent frameworks to choose from in golang, such as Martini, Gin, Echo, Beego, etc. Each of these frameworks has its own characteristics and advantages. We can choose the most appropriate framework based on project needs and our own circumstances.
- Design the database model
Before we start writing code, we need to design the database model first. Generally speaking, we need to design tables and fields based on project requirements, and consider aspects such as indexes and constraints. In addition, we also need to learn how to use golang to operate the database, such as using ORM or directly operating SQL statements.
- Writing controllers and views
After designing the database model, we need to start writing controllers and views. The controller is the core of the website, responsible for processing user requests and returning corresponding results. Views use front-end technology to present website content. We need to master Golang's template engine, such as html/template, etc., in order to achieve dynamic page rendering.
- Implementing user authentication and permission management
In the website, user authentication and permission management are very important. We need to protect the user's privacy information and the security of the website. . Therefore, when writing a website, we need to consider user authentication and permission management. For example, we can use technologies such as JWT (Token) and RBAC (Role-Based Access Control) to implement these functions.
Summary:
The above are some basic steps and methods on how to use golang to create a website. In general, golang is a language that is very suitable for building high-performance, reliable and easy-to-maintain websites, so we can consider trying and learning more in practice.

OpenSSL, as an open source library widely used in secure communications, provides encryption algorithms, keys and certificate management functions. However, there are some known security vulnerabilities in its historical version, some of which are extremely harmful. This article will focus on common vulnerabilities and response measures for OpenSSL in Debian systems. DebianOpenSSL known vulnerabilities: OpenSSL has experienced several serious vulnerabilities, such as: Heart Bleeding Vulnerability (CVE-2014-0160): This vulnerability affects OpenSSL 1.0.1 to 1.0.1f and 1.0.2 to 1.0.2 beta versions. An attacker can use this vulnerability to unauthorized read sensitive information on the server, including encryption keys, etc.
